Yep, hard to go hard with footslog as long as you remember cover is king. When you get a decent biker mob going(at least 5) have them focusing anything that can throw pie plates onto the foot slog, especially anything that ignores cover.

What ever you run your artillery as, prioritize them against what they can kill best. Remember, unless you are an ordnance gun never focus AV14 with your artillery(I.E. Big Meks with SAG Looted Boomwagons can pen it easily but Kannons would have a hard time so have them either firing Frag at his units or picking off anything AV12 or worse.
